The Soundshock series represents a pivotal milestone in the evolution of the independent electronic music scene, specifically within the niche of Frequency Modulation (FM) synthesis and chiptune composition. What began in 2010 as a collaborative effort between the creative visionary known as zinger and the established collective Ubiktune has transformed into an influential anthology that bridges the gap between retro-computing aesthetics and modern sound design. The project’s origins are rooted not only in a shared nostalgia for the 16-bit era of video gaming but also in a rigorous technical appreciation for the Yamaha-produced sound chips that defined the auditory landscape of the late 1980s and early 1990s.
The Genesis of a Movement: From Solo Aspirations to Collective Action
The trajectory of the Soundshock series was fundamentally altered in 2010 when C-jeff, a prominent figure within the Ubiktune label, approached zinger regarding the production of a solo album. While the opportunity was significant, zinger identified a broader potential for a curated compilation that could showcase the diverse talents within the FM synthesis community. This shift from a solo endeavor to a collective project marked the beginning of a multi-year effort to document and expand the boundaries of the genre.
For zinger, the motivation was deeply personal, stemming from a childhood spent with the Sega Mega Drive and iconic titles such as Golden Axe II and Sonic the Hedgehog. These early encounters with the YM2612 sound chip led to a lifelong immersion in the tracker and demo scenes. Over fifteen years, zinger’s obsession evolved from a hobby into a sophisticated exploration of Japanese computer game aesthetics, involving the collection of arcade cabinets, hardware synthesizers, and obscure software. The Soundshock series became the vehicle through which this obsession could be articulated and shared with a global audience.

The Chronology of Soundshock: A Digital Timeline
The infrastructure for the Soundshock series predates the 2011 album releases by several years. To understand the project’s success, one must look at the development of the community:
- 2007: The Launch of the Soundshock Forums. This digital hub was established by zinger as a dedicated space for FM enthusiasts to exchange technical knowledge, discuss sound programming, and share original compositions. It served as the primary recruiting ground for the future album series.
- 2010: The Ubiktune Partnership. The formalization of the project began when zinger and C-jeff agreed to pivot from a solo release to a major compilation.
- 2011: FM FUNK MADDNESS. This period saw the release of initial compilations that solidified the "FM Funk" sound, a subgenre that combined the technical constraints of vintage hardware with modern rhythmic sensibilities.
- 2017: Retrospective and Continued Legacy. The series continued to gain traction, with retrospectives highlighting the contributions of both Western and Eastern artists, fostering a rare cross-cultural dialogue in the chiptune scene.
Technical Context: The Power of FM Synthesis
Frequency Modulation synthesis, popularized by John Chowning and licensed by Yamaha, differs significantly from the more common subtractive synthesis or sample-based audio. It relies on the interaction of "operators"—oscillators that modulate one another’s frequencies to create complex, harmonically rich timbres. This technology was the backbone of the Yamaha DX7 synthesizer and the sound chips found in the Sega Genesis, the NEC PC-8801, and the Sharp X68000.
The artists involved in Soundshock are often distinguished by their ability to manipulate these chips at a low level, frequently using Music Macro Language (MML) or specialized trackers. This technical rigor is a hallmark of the series. For many participants, the limitations of the hardware—such as a restricted number of channels or the absence of high-fidelity samples—are not obstacles but rather creative catalysts that force a deeper focus on composition and timbre.
Artist Perspectives and the Global Community
The Soundshock series is notable for its success in uniting disparate musical communities. It brought together veterans of the European demoscene with legendary Japanese game composers, creating a unique synergy.

The Japanese Connection
Zinger has frequently noted the profound impact of meeting Japanese artists like Ryu Takami and Keishi Yonao. Despite initial language barriers, these creators found common ground through their shared "niche interests." The series eventually featured Japanese talents such as hally, shogun, and Utabi alongside Western counterparts like zabutom and Metal. This integration served to validate the Western demoscene’s admiration for Japanese hardware while introducing Japanese masters to the experimental techniques being developed in Europe and North America.
Technical Insights from boomlinde
The artist boomlinde represents the highly technical wing of the Soundshock community. Initially introduced to FM synthesis through early IBM PC soundcards, boomlinde’s work involves not just composition but the development of FM software synthesizers. In his contributions to the series, boomlinde often allows the "patches" or instruments themselves to dictate the musical style. His approach involves a meticulous trial-and-error process within trackers, often focusing on intricate bass lines and horn stabs that exploit the unique percussive qualities of Yamaha chips.
The Shift from Samples to Synthesis
For the artist known as Extent of the Jam, the Soundshock forums provided an escape from the "rut" of sample-based chiptunes. The discovery of RADTracker and the realization that a global community of FM fanatics existed was a turning point. Extent of the Jam’s experience highlights a broader trend within the mid-2000s music scene: a move away from the generic sounds of early digital audio toward the highly specific, "crunchy" textures of 16-bit synthesis.
The Discovery of "Bomb Boy": A Case Study in Creative Synergies
One of the most compelling narratives within the Soundshock history involves the discovery of Mattis, known professionally as Bomb Boy. Simon Stålenhag, a celebrated visual artist and game designer, recounts discovering Mattis’s work through a colleague’s ringtone. Stålenhag, who was already contributing to the FM FUNK MADDNESS compilation, recognized Mattis’s "pure brilliance" and introduced him to zinger.

This anecdote illustrates the organic, meritocratic nature of the Soundshock community. Mattis’s compositional style—described by Stålenhag as a "precise and painstaking" process of placing notes with a mouse cursor to match a high-definition mental image—exemplifies the intense dedication found among the series’ contributors. The inclusion of such "musical mutants" has ensured that the Soundshock compilations remain high-water marks for the genre.
Supporting Data: The Impact of FM Hardware in Music
The enduring relevance of the Soundshock series is supported by the historical ubiquity of the hardware it celebrates. The Yamaha YM2151, for instance, was used in hundreds of arcade games, while the YM2612 was central to the Sega Genesis’s identity. Research into retro-audio trends suggests that the "FM sound" is experiencing a resurgence in mainstream media, with modern "synthwave" and "retrowave" artists increasingly seeking out authentic hardware or high-fidelity emulations to achieve a specific 1980s aesthetic.
Furthermore, the Soundshock forums (and the subsequent albums) acted as a precursor to modern collaborative platforms like Discord and Bandcamp for niche creators. By providing a centralized location for technical documentation and peer review, Soundshock accelerated the development of FM-style chiptune from a hobbyist pursuit into a recognized art form.
